History of the Ups and Downs of the Minamoto and Taira: The Battle of Fujikawa - Handsome scene from the Battle of Fujikawa showing Minamoto troops along the shore of the Fujikawa River. The night before the battle, Yoritomo decide to launch a surprise attack on the Taira, who were camped on the opposite shore. A large flock of birds took flight when they approached, making such a commotion that the Taira troops fled, fearing a surprise attack by a much larger force. Here, Yoritomo sits on a folding stool, surrounded by his retainers, thrusting his fan to the side. Geese fill the sky above the banners and standards of the Taira encampment. A nice depiction of this famous incident.
